It's a long process, whether you've lost a beloved pet or human.

GRIEF:  refers to social, physical, and psychological, and emotional reactions to the loss of your loved one. 

MOURNING:  is the process by which we work through a loss to allow healing to take place.  It is like a roadmap to healing, marked by the public ways in which we express our internal experience of grief.

BEREAVEMENT:  is the state of being deprived of a loved one through death.  A person is bereaved for as long as they are in the process of mourning that loss. (Read more here: GRIEF, MOURNING AND BEREAVEMENT.)
